英文摘要
DESCRIPTION: (Principal Investigator's Abstract) Molecularly imprinted polymers
are highly crosslinked organic matrixes that can be readily synthesized to have
binding affinity and selectivity for a wide range of molecules, macromolecules
and even cells. Proposed is the application of a novel strategy to improve the
selectivities of molecularly imprinted polymers (MIPs). Selective
post-modification of the imprinted polymers leads to a material with more
homogeneity and selectivity among its binding sites. The principle is to
selectively inactivate low affinity sites so that the resulting MIP has higher
overall binding affinity and selectivity. This strategy differs from previous
attempts to improve the properties of MIPs which have all relied on
optimization of the imprinting process. The benefits to the health field will
be drugs and pharmaceuticals of higher purity and inexpensive sensors that can
be tailored to particular analytes.
